Ceramic Injection Molding Process


The CIM process uses Injection Molding and Sintering techniques to produce complex parts with very hard materials that would be too difficult, too expensive or even impossible to produce using conventional methods. The Injection Molding Process can also be used to join components that previously required costly subsequent assembly.

Ceramic Injection Molding Materials

With a broad definition, all inorganic, non-metallic materials can be called ceramics. In other words, everything that cannot be assigned to plastics or metals is considered ceramics


"Advanced Ceramics have very positive mechanical properties, such as high density, high hardness and extreme resistance against wear. Good design control can add strength to control risks of fracture."

Reduced fracture strength is a characteristic whose risks can be well controlled in terms of design.
